When a pair of goggles has an asian fit, it generally includes more face foam to create a tighter seal around the nose and cheeks. Asian fit is now marketed as low bridge fit. For flatter face shapes, some brands have introduced “asian fit” goggles, which feature more foam on the bridge of the nose to compensate.
